Abstract

By using the Closed Range Property of the involved pairs (in short CLR property), common fixed point results for two pairs of weakly compatible mappings satisfying contractive condition of integral type in complex valued metric spaces are established, which are new even in ordinary metric spaces. We furnish suitable illustrative examples.
